Global Library Installation
Some javascript libraries need to be added to the global scope and loaded as if
they were in a script tag.
We can do this using the scripts and styles options of the build target in angular.json.
As an example, to use Bootstrap 4 this is what you need to do:
First install Bootstrap from npm:
npm install jquery --save
npm install popper.js --save
npm install bootstrap --saveThen add the needed script files to scripts:
"scripts": [
"node_modules/jquery/dist/jquery.slim.js",
"node_modules/popper.js/dist/umd/popper.js",
"node_modules/bootstrap/dist/js/bootstrap.js"
],Finally add the Bootstrap CSS to the styles array:
"styles": [
"node_modules/bootstrap/dist/css/bootstrap.css",
"src/styles.css"
],Restart ng serve if you're running it, and Bootstrap 4 should be working on your app.
